Scan Tool Connecting and Initial Checks
VAG1551 scan tool, connecting and selecting address word
Note: You can also use VAG Vehicle System Tester 1552 or VAS5051 Vehicle Diagnosis, Testing and Information System instead of the VAG1551 scan tool. The VAG1552 Vehicle System Tester does not provide you with the facility for priming out information, however.
Please note the test preconditions for the particular systems.
^ With the ignition on, connect the scan tool to the Data Link Connector (DLC) using connecting cable VAG1551/3. The Data Link Connector (DLC) is located on the left on the underside of the dashboard.

Notes:
^ The connections on the Data Link Connector (DLC) must be checked if there is no indication in the display.
^ The PRINT button is used for activation for the printer. Illumination of the control light in the PRINT button indicates that the printer is activated.
^ You can print out additional operating help, depending on the program, using the HELP button on the VAG1551.
^ Switch the ignition on.
^ Press the PRINT button on the scan tool, thus switching the printer on.
^ Press Button -1- to select "Rapid data transfer" mode.

Notes: By entering the address word you select the control module with which the scan tool is to exchange data. The address word consists of two figures and is stated in the respective topics.
For example: By pressing button 34, you enter the address word "Self leveling suspension system".

Note: One of the following four messages will appear in the display if a problem occurs in setting-up of communication between the scan tool and the control module:
^ Print out a list of Possible causes by pressing the HELP button.
^ Check the connections on diagnosis cable "K".
^ Check power supply and Ground (GND) connection to control module - J197.

Provided setting-up of communication between the scan tool and the control module is accomplished without any problems, the control module identification (X), system designation (Y), hardware and software version (Z), code (V) and workshop code (W) are shown on the display.
Notes:
^ The button is used in each case to move one step further in the program.
^ The individual vehicle systems to be checked are discussed in more detail in the respective topics.
^ The control module index can be hanged only by replacing the control module.
Refer to Parts Supplier.
^ The diagnosis cable must be checked if the control module identification number does not appear.
